12 Because of the increase of wickedness, the love of most will grow cold, 13 but the one who stands firm to the end will be saved. Matthew 24:12-13

 

As told by Jesus in our opening verse, one of the characteristics of the end times is that there will be an increase of wickedness as a result of which the love of most will grow cold. And then Jesus said, “but the one who stands firm to the end will saved”. 

From the context of the speech surely you will agree that “standing firm to the end” means continuing to walk in love to the end despite the wickedness in the world.

As we know Jesus’s command is:

34 “A new command I give you: Love one another. As I have loved you, so you must love one another. 35 By this everyone will know that you are my disciples, if you love one another.”  John 13:34-35

So if this is Jesus’s command why then will the increase of wickedness cause the love of most to grow cold? One of the reasons I think is that people generally love those who love them and although we are believers in Christ Jesus we sometimes fall into the same pattern. 

However, as believers, our source of love or inspiration for love must not come solely from others. Jesus says:

46 If you love those who love you, what reward will you get? Are not even the tax collectors doing that? Matthew 5:46

Rather our love for others must come primarily from God’s love for us. 

Therefore to stand firm to the end we need absolutely to continue to believe in Jesus. Believing in His love for us. So that we are then empowered to love others regardless of whether they are wicked or good. You cannot give what you don’t have. Without Jesus, we cannot continue in love (John 15:5). 

As we spend time with Jesus in our private prayers, worshiping Him in spirit and truth, He will renew our strength every time. When we receive God’s love by faith, believing that He died for our sins and all the promises of the scriptures, then we can give His selfless love to others from an abundance of that which we have received.
